pLV3-CMV-Atf3-3×FLAG-CopGFP-Neo plasmid Information
Plasmid name: pLV3-CMV-Atf3(mouse)-3×FLAG-CopGFP-Neo
Alias: NM_007498.3;LRG-21
Gene lenght: 543bp
Host: Mammalian cells,lentivirus
Use(s): Protein Expression
Fragment type: ORF
Species: Mouse
Prokaryotic resistance: Amp
Screening marker: Neo/G418
Fluorescent labeling: Green
Promoter: CMV
Replicon: pUC
Growth Strain(s): Stbl3
Growth Temperature: 37°C
Vector backbone:
Forward primer: CMV-F
Reverse primer:
Copy number: High
Induction:
pLV3-CMV-Atf3-3×FLAG-CopGFP-Neo plasmid Description
pLV3-CMV-Atf3-3×FLAG-CopGFP-Neo It is a plasmid suitable for protein expression in mammalian cells and can also be used for lentivirus packaging.

Caution:
1.This product is FOR RESEARCH USE ONLY!
2.The item is lyophilized form, Please take the powder plasmid by centrifugation at 5000rpm/min for 1min. Add 20μl ddH2O in to the tube of plasmid.Take 2ul plasmid into 100 μ L corresponding competent cell, centrifugal then full coating on plate.
3.Shipping temperature is 2-8℃.
